Man shot in northeast Columbia Friday; suffers life-threatening injury

Haley Swaino

COLUMBIA, Mo. (KMIZ)

A man was taken to a hospital with a life-threatening injury after a shooting in northeast Columbia on Friday evening.

According to a social media post from the Columbia Police Department, officers were called to the 2800 block of Mulberry Road around 4 p.m. for shots fired.

At the scene, CPD found a man with a life-threatening gunshot wound. He was taken to a local hospital by ambulance. The post says a juvenile was also at the scene but was not hurt.

There were “no outstanding suspects” as of Friday night and no threat to the public, according to the post. The investigation is ongoing.
